The purpose of this study was to develop an ego-resilience enhancement program and its effect on ego-resilience, school adjustment and subjective well-being of elementary school students.
To achieve this purpose, the research questions were established as follows;
First, Would the ego-resilience enhancement program have the positive effect on the ego-resilience of elementary school students?
Second, Would the ego-resilience enhancement program have the positive effect on the school adjustment of elementary school students?
Third, Would the ego-resilience enhancement program have the positive effect on the subjective well-being of elementary school students?
To resolve the research questions, tow groups were set up, one for experiment and the other for control, experiment group was composed of 32 students at 5th and 6th grade students. And control group was composed of 60 students at 5th and 6th grade students.
Before starting the experiment, both groups were tested on ego-resilience, school adjustment and subjective well-being. The test scores of the two groups were not significantly different, which indicated that the two groups were statistically similar in ego-resilience, school adjustment and subjective well-being before the experiment.
During the experiment period which lasted for 6 weeks, experiment group was given ego-resilience enhancement program 60 minutes each times, twice a week for 10 times, and the control group did not receive any treatment. After the experiment, ego-resilience, school adjustment and subjective well-being were again measured on both groups. T-test of SPSS was used to compare the differences of the three variables between the experimental group and the control group. A statistical level for effect testing was set at .05.
The conclusion of this study were as following:
First, the ego-resilience enhancement program were significant effective improve the ego-resilience of elementary school students.
Second, the ego-resilience enhancement program were significant effective improve the school adjustment of elementary school students.
Third, the ego-resilience enhancement program were significant effective improve the subjective well-being of elementary school students.
Based on the idea mentioned above, it is shown that the ego-resilience enhancement program improve ego-resilience, school adjustment and subjective well-being of elementary school students.
